Abstract

Study on bird diversity at Umarvihire Shivar of SoygaonTahsil, Aurangabad District (M.S.) was undertaken during the years 2011 to 2018. Total 86 types of birds were found in selected area, belonging to 34 families. The bird fauna included 15 winter visitor, 3 summer visitor and 69 birds were residents. The common bird species were Jungle babbler, common myna, spotted dove, blue rock pigeon, house crow, black drongo etc. Considerable bird diversity was observed during present investigation.
